Join MAPS on Saturday December 10th for The Medicine Ball as we celebrate 25 years of uniting art, medicine, science and music through psychedelic and medical marijuana research and education. 

This late night electronic dance extravaganza will feature some of today’s most sought after DJ’s, producers, artists and performers displaying their own personal inspirations and creative explorations through sound and art like you’ve never seen before. As well as feature a number of interactive art exhibits and installations for guests to explore and discover throughout the evening and well into another world.

The Medicine Ball is the exhilarating after party to Cartographie Pyschedelica 2011!       

Join MAPS for four days of education and entertainment in celebration of 25 years of psychedelic and medical marijuana research and education. 

Conference • Workshops • Banquet • Party • Auction • Cruise

For more information about the MAPS 25th Anniversary Celebration please visit:  www.maps.org/25

Participate in this celebratory event knowing that all proceeds from The Medicine Ball will go towards funding another 25 years of research into the beneficial applications of MDMA, LSD, ayahuasca, ibogaine, medical marijuana, and others.
